| Re: Transmission Warning Light On Dash Board Ok so now you know the vehicle has an electric clutch, and the light wasnt on before you tinkered How about resetting the throttle adjustment to what the horrible old fiat man set it to when you didnt have a problem. Sorry but you have basically caused the fault yourself, the gearbox ecu has seen the throttle linkage has changed position and it needs setting back to how it was. If you adjusted it on the nuts of the cables then put them back to where the thread is nice and clean. And stop tinkering

| Re: Transmission Warning Light On Dash Board Hi. Are you fully aware of the driving characteristics of the CVT (Continuously-Variable-Transmission)? Namely- there are no 'gears' (in the conventional sense, apart from reverse). It consists of two tapered 'cones' with a belt running between them (think of a mountain bike gear assembly). As the engine revs rise, the belt slides along until it reaches a point where it stabilizes. If you open the throttle gently the engine speed and road speed climb steady, but slowly together. If faster progress is needed and the throttle is opened further, the belt naturally stays in a position that gives a better ratio for acceleration (though it gives a 'slipping clutch' sensation and associated noise) until you ease off the throttle and it moves to it's 'cruising' ratio. Many new owners wrongly assume this standard characteristic to be a sign of a fault. Faults can occur, but without driving the vehicle a diagnosis can be difficult. | Bravo 1.8 HLX FTW | Re: Transmission Warning Light On Dash Board right your wrong these cars do have a creep function if you tap the throttle untill you here the throttle switch trigger(click) the car will drive and creep even thou you have not opened the throttle yet meaning still at idle as you adjusted the throttle the box has now seen an increase in engine speed before it saw an open throttle switch hence the light and the recorded fault code you need to adjust the throttle cable so that the switch will click before the revs climb not after or simultaneously then have the codes cleared and it shouldn't come back ok | ||
